It wakes at 01:15 local time, enumerates pending partitions, and dispatches backfill jobs in priority order. If a run fails, it retries twice before paging the on-call; do not manually requeue partitions while a retry window is open, as this causes duplicate writes. Logs land in the standard aggregator under the nightscale namespace. Before troubleshooting anything, confirm the service is running with the expected settings. The current configuration values are shown below.

deployment values, hadug-tagag:
[ruswyn]
port = 9300
team = sildor
host = ruswyn.paliqtech.internal
region = east-2
access_code = ac_dccf87
timeout_ms = 5000

Heads of department: after a bumpy year with Fernwald Freight (you all remember the Midlane depot backlog), we're moving our outbound logistics to Caldervane Shipping from the start of next quarter. They've got better regional coverage and real-time tracking that actually works. Expect a two-week transition window with some double-handling — warn your teams now. Ops will circulate new routing procedures shortly. Please hold off on telling external partners until the announcement goes out; the reasons are in the confidential note below.

board note of tagug-hahag: Praionax Logistics is in early talks to buy Julaxek Group for about $36.3 million. The Julmir launch date is March 1, and nothing goes to the press before then.

- [ ] Generate the new encryption key for the Prismloom transcoding farm. Confirm every worker node in the Colverton cluster has drained its render queue first; an in-flight job will fail mid-segment otherwise. Both custodians must verify the key fingerprint aloud. After verification, record the recovery passphrase on the following line.

recovery phrase for yahap-faduf: sorion-kasath-briath-gorius-ulaael-zorvan-aldiel-quenwyn-casdor-framir-julwyn-novvan-zorox